The pictured knife is a MK2. Ka-Bar still makes them, and they also sell the sheaths separately if desired.

Now if it is the Commando which also had a similar shape blade, then finding a new sheath is harder.

The MK2 has a 7 inch blade. The Commando has a 6 inch blade. There also exists the MK1 which had a 5.25 inch blade.

A 5.5 inch blade implies a re-ground MK2 or Commando which sometimes occurs when a tip breaks off.
